Teddy KC0WNY wrote...

> BLT 1 EVERY 00:30:30
> LTP 1 APN383 VIA WIDE2-2

That should send the contents of LT 1 every 30 mins and 30 seconds to
APN383 with a path of WIDE2-2. You should be able to adjust LT 1-4, BLT
1-4 and LTP 1-4 so that it sends the information out every 10 minutes
with no path except once per hour with a one hop path and once per hour
with a two hop path. That gets your information out often locally, and
less often one to two hops away.

I would suggest setting up another radio and TNC and verifying that it
is actually sending what you expect it should be sending. You should be
able to hear it direct, but it would have to make it to an IGate for me
to see it here.
